STAFF RECOMMENDATION
Recommendation
Take the following actions:
- Award a contract in substantially the same form as Attachment 2 to the report in the amount of $2,562,341 to Interstate Grading & Paving, Inc.;
- Approve a 10% construction contingency in the amount of $256,234.10;
- Authorize the City Manager to execute the contract when all necessary conditions have been met; and
- Make a finding of a categorical exemption from the California Environmental Quality Act (CEQA) pursuant to CEQA Guidelines Section 15301(c).

Report
BASIS FOR RECOMMENDATION
This project will rehabilitate Wolfe Road between El Camino Real and Homestead Road. Work will include grinding and overlay in addition to some minor concrete work. The Wolfe Road Pavement Rehabilitation Project (Project No. ST-21-08) was advertised on DemandStar on March 1, 2024. Twenty-five (25) contractors requested bid documents. Sealed bids were opened on March 20, 2024, with four (4) responsive bids received. Interstate Grading & Paving, Inc., submitted the lowest responsive and responsible bid in the amount of $2,562,341 (Attachment 1- Bid Summary).

ENVIRONMENTAL REVIEW
The proposed project is exempt under the California Environmental Quality Act (CEQA) pursuant to CEQA Guidelines Section 15301(c), which applies to repairs, maintenance or minor alterations of existing streets, sidewalks and pedestrian trails and similar facilities, involving negligible or no expansion of the existing or former use thereof.
